Across the 244,862 petitions we hold for the H-1B cap lottery as a whole, the I-129 filing records the beneficiary's actual pay alongside their country of birth, education and gender. A raw pay gap between two groups is mostly a statement about which jobs they hold — so each gap below is shown twice: as it looks raw, and again measured within the same job title. The second number is the one to read.
Gender is here as the control. Our decomposition of the H-1B gender pay gap found that gap is sorting almost entirely — it survives the correction at under a percent. Country of birth and education do not behave that way: part of each gap is job mix, and a real difference is still standing after the correction.
| Group | Petitions | Median actual pay | Raw gap vs everyone | Within the same job title | Explained by job mix |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| India | 164,659 | $90,397 | -$2,288 | -$2,411 | — |
| China | 35,095 | $110,000 | +$17,315 | +$8,896 | 48.6% |
| Philippines | 1,863 | $64,000 | -$28,685 | -$594 | 97.9% |
60 other values (39,441 petitions) are not shown, because too few of their petitions sit in a job title big enough to compare within. Only a raw figure exists there — and a raw figure is the thing this table corrects, so ranking it beside these would mislead rather than inform.
| Group | Petitions | Median actual pay | Raw gap vs everyone | Within the same job title | Explained by job mix |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| Master's degree | 102,816 | $91,104 | -$896 | -$262 | — |
| Bachelor's degree | 88,784 | $90,000 | -$2,000 | -$1,219 | 39.0% |
| Doctorate degree | 11,783 | $128,400 | +$36,400 | +$17,739 | 51.3% |
| Professional degree | 2,272 | $150,000 | +$58,000 | +$24,154 | 58.4% |
One other value (103 petitions) is not shown, because too few of its petitions sit in a job title big enough to compare within. Only a raw figure exists there — and a raw figure is the thing this table corrects, so ranking it beside these would mislead rather than inform.
| Group | Petitions | Median actual pay | Raw gap vs everyone | Within the same job title | Explained by job mix |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| Men | 164,128 | $93,891 | +$1,206 | -$361 | — |
| Women | 80,734 | $90,000 | -$2,685 | +$469 | — |
How to read this. The within-occupation figure compares people holding the same job title, weighted by how many petitions sit in each title. Titles encode seniority, so equal pay within a title does not rule out differences in reaching that title — the same limitation that applies to any controlled pay-gap number. Figures are base pay only: the I-129 reports prospective base compensation, with no equity or bonus, so this is not total compensation. Coverage is FY2021–FY2024 cap-subject H-1B lottery petitions that carry both a pay figure and a job title — a one-time FOIA snapshot, not a live feed. Aggregates only, with small counts suppressed. Source: I-129 petition data sourced from USCIS, obtained by Bloomberg.
